Any reference to, or offer into evidence in the presence of the jury or other factfinder or admission into evidence of, patient safety work product during any proceeding contrary to the Patient Safety Improvement Act shall constitute grounds for a mistrial or a similar termination of the proceeding and reversible error on appeal from any judgment or order entered in favor of any party who discloses or offers into evidence patient safety work product in violation of the act.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Nebraska Revised Statutes Chapter 71. Public Health and Welfare § 71-8712. Patient safety work product; unlawful use; effect - last updated January 01, 2024 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ne/chapter-71-public-health-and-welfare/ne-rev-st-sect-71-8712/
